Ce este o pagină cache?
O pagină din memoria cache este o copie a unei pagini web stocată în memoria informațională temporară numită "cache". Scopul cache-ului este de a stoca fișiere pentru a îmbunătăți performanța de recuperare a datelor. Pe scurt, memoria cache asigură faptul că viitoarele cereri pentru aceleași date vor fi servite mai rapid.
Tipuri de cache
Există mai multe tipuri de caching, cele două tipuri principale fiind:
- Server Caching: Rețelele de livrare de conținut (CDN) stochează conținutul web (imagini, videoclipuri și pagini web) în "servere proxy" situate mai aproape de utilizatorul final decât serverele site-ului web.
- Memoria cache a browserului: Browserul stochează o pagină pentru a se asigura că poate afișa o pagină web mai rapid fără a reîncărca conținutul de pe un server ori de câte ori utilizatorul revizitează o anumită pagină web sau resursă.
Caching-ul browserului
Atunci când un utilizator încarcă o anumită pagină web, browserul său trebuie să descarce un număr mare de date pentru a afișa pagina în mod corespunzător. Dacă este activată memoria cache, serverul stochează fișierele HTML, JavaScript și imaginile - o copie a conținutului acelei pagini web - pe hard disk-ul utilizatorului.
În acest fel, atunci când utilizatorul încarcă aceeași pagină, nu este nevoie ca serverul să reîncarce documentația web; fișierul HTML este deja pregătit și gata să fie trimis către browser. Acest proces scurtează timpul de încărcare, reduce utilizarea lățimii de bandă și diminuează sarcina serverului, permițând browserului să afișeze paginile mai rapid.
Caching CDN
O rețea CDN (Content Delivery Network), cum ar fi Cloudflare, stochează copii ale paginilor web pe mai multe servere (servere proxy) situate în întreaga lume. CDN poate livra conținutul solicitat utilizatorului de la cel mai apropiat server proxy, accelerând semnificativ procesul.
Exemplu: Să presupunem că vă aflați în Franța și vizitați un site al cărui server se află în Australia. Încărcarea unei pagini de pe un server din Franța ar fi mai rapidă decât trimiterea cererii către un server din Australia. Dacă CDN-ul are o copie în cache a paginii pe un server proxy din Franța, va procesa cererea utilizatorului și va încărca pagina de acolo.
Caching pentru motoarele de căutare
Motoarele de căutare, cum ar fi Google, păstrează, de asemenea, paginile în memoria cache. Șenilele web ale Google parcurg în mod regulat internetul și indexează site-uri noi. În timpul acestui proces, motorul de căutare creează copii de rezervă ale paginilor web, astfel încât să le poată afișa în continuare utilizatorului la cerere, chiar dacă pagina live nu este disponibilă în acel moment.
De ce sunt importante paginile din cache?
În browsere web
- Viteză: Caching-ul permite browserului să afișeze paginile mai rapid prin stocarea unor copii ale paginilor web pe hard disk-ul utilizatorului.
- Eficiență: Reduce utilizarea lățimii de bandă și încărcarea serverului prin evitarea reîncărcării documentației web.
În CDN-uri
- Timpi de încărcare mai rapizi: Livrează conținutul solicitat de la cel mai apropiat server proxy, îmbunătățind viteza de încărcare a paginilor.
- Ajunge la nivel global: Oferă acces rapid la conținutul web de pe serverele distribuite în întreaga lume.
În motoarele de căutare
- Acces de rezervă: Permite utilizatorilor să acceseze paginile din memoria cache în cazul în care pagina live este temporar indisponibilă sau lentă.
- Afișarea SERP: Versiunile cache ale paginilor pot fi vizualizate direct din SERP-uri, făcând clic pe butonul "Cached" din fereastra pop-up "Despre acest rezultat".
Controlul paginilor cache în motoarele de căutare
Dacă nu doriți ca Google să afișeze versiuni cache ale paginilor dvs. web în SERP, puteți utiliza meta tag-urile Robots - în special tag-ul Noarchive - pentru a împiedica motorul de căutare să vă stocheze conținutul.
Fragment de cod pentru eticheta Noarchive:
<meta name="robots" content="noarchive">
Pentru a viza în special crawlerele Google, utilizați:
<meta name="googlebot" content="noarchive">
Prin implementarea acestor etichete, puteți controla dacă paginile dvs. web sunt stocate în memoria cache și afișate în rezultatele căutărilor.
Pentru mai multe informații despre optimizarea performanțelor web, vizitați blogul Ranktracker și explorați ghidul nostru SEO cuprinzător. În plus, consultați Glosarul nostru SEO pentru a vă familiariza cu termenii și conceptele cheie SEO.